For consumers who are strict about their diet and quality control, the origin of their seafood is an important consideration. Rockfish sourced from specific regions, notably Alaska, is often emphasized because these areas are recognized for maintaining clean, unpolluted waters. Furthermore, fisheries in this region frequently adhere to strong sustainable harvesting regulations and robust quality control measures. This adherence to higher standards in sourcing and regulation provides consumers with a greater sense of trust regarding the purity and quality of the seafood they are consuming regularly as part of a focused health regimen.
